Sweeteners and Ingredients
Understanding what sweeteners are used can influence your choice. Common options include aspartame, sucralose, or natural alternatives like stevia. Some people prefer natural or less processed ingredients, which can limit your options. Be mindful of possible aftertaste or digestive sensitivities linked to certain sweeteners. Reading labels carefully helps you avoid ingredients that conflict with your dietary needs or taste pre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are zero sugar sodas healthier than regular sodas?
Zero sugar sodas typically contain fewer calories and less sugar, making them a better option for calorie control or blood sugar management. However, they often include artificial sweeteners, which some individuals prefer to limit due to potential health concerns or taste preferences. The health impact of these sweeteners varies among individuals, so moderation and personal tolerance should guide your choice.
Do zero sugar sodas taste exactly like regular sodas?
Many zero sugar sodas aim to replicate the taste of their sugared counterparts, but some consumers notice differences, especially in aftertaste or mouthfeel. Brands like Coca-Cola Zero Sugar are known for close mimicry, while others may have a more artificial flavor profile. Trying different brands can help you find a zero sugar soda that closely matches your preferred flavor.
Can I drink zero sugar soda daily without health risks?
Moderation is key. While zero sugar sodas reduce calorie and sugar intake, frequent consumption of artificial sweeteners may raise health concerns for some. It’s best to balance these drinks with water and other healthier beverages. If you have specific health conditions, consulting a healthcare provider about your intake is advisable.
Are natural sweetener options available in zero sugar sodas?
Some brands are beginning to incorporate natural sweeteners like stevia into their zero sugar formulas, appealing to those seeking less processed ingredients. However, these options may be less common and sometimes offer a different flavor profile, which might not appeal to everyone. Always check labels if natural ingredients are a priority for you.
